.course-cards .dataview-ul { display: grid; grid-template-columns: repeat(auto-fit, minmax(250px, 1fr)); /* Adjust 250px to your liking */ gap: 1rem; padding-left: 0; /* Remove default list padding */ } .course-cards .dataview-ul > li { list-style-type: none; /* Remove bullet points */ border: 1px solid var(--border-color); border-radius: 8px; background-color: var(--background-secondary); transition: all 0.2s ease-in-out; } .course-cards .dataview-ul > li:hover { transform: translateY(-3px); box-shadow: 0 6px 12px rgba(0,0,0,0.1); } .course-cards .dataview-ul > li a { text-decoration: none; /* Remove underline from links */ font-weight: 600; /* Make title bolder */ font-size: 1.1em; display: block; padding: 1.25rem; /* This makes the whole card feel clickable */ }